WEATHER ALERT: Winter Storm Watch Remains in Effect for Area

JEFFERSON CO., Pa. (EYT) – A Winter Storm Watch remain in effect for Jefferson County and surrounding areas.

The National Weather Service of Pittsburgh issued the following Winter Storm Watch at 3:27 a.m. on Monday, December 11, 2017:

Winter Storm Watch
URGENT – WINTER WEATHER MESSAGE
National Weather Service Pittsburgh PA
327 AM EST Mon Dec 11 2017

Winter Storm Watch in effect from December 11, 07:00 PM EST until December 13, 04:00 PM EST.

Mercer-Venango-Forest-Clarion-Jefferson-

Including the cities of Sharon, Hermitage, Grove City, Oil City, Franklin, Tionesta, Clarion, Punxsutawney, and Brookville
327 AM EST Mon Dec 11 2017

…WINTER STORM WATCH REMAINS IN EFFECT FROM THIS EVENING THROUGH WEDNESDAY AFTERNOON…

* WHAT…Heavy lake effect snow with total possible snow accumulation in excess of 6 inches.

* WHERE…Mercer, Venango, Forest, Clarion, and Jefferson Counties.

* WHEN…From Monday evening through Wednesday afternoon. The heaviest snow of the snow is likely Tuesday night and Wednesday morning.

* ADDITIONAL DETAILS…Significant reductions in visibility are possible.

P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S…

A Winter Storm Watch for heavy lake effect snow means there is a potential for a large amount of snow in only a few hours. Visibilities and depth of snow can vary greatly, impacting travel significantly. Continue to monitor the latest forecasts.
